This application allows users to remotely control ultrasound scanners from an iPad. It replicates the MyLab Ultrasound user interface for seamless operation. Requires a specific Esaote license and Wi-Fi connection.

How do I connect MyLabRemote to an ultrasound system?
To connect MyLabRemote, you will need an Esaote License to enable the connection with MyLabTwice and MyLabClass C Ultrasound systems. A Wi-Fi network infrastructure is also required for the connection between the iPad and the MyLab system.
